Why exposing a fixed port? There is already a way to get the port with random number and use it outside the container (eg: getMappedPort(OXIA_PORT))

because I wanna testing the client behaviour when server restart. existing mechanism will use different ports after restart the container. that will make the client can't reonnect to the server.
